mirror of
https://github.com/gitbucket/gitbucket.git
synced 2025-11-14 09:25:49 +01:00
Extract datepicker as a helper.
This commit is contained in:
@@ -15,12 +15,14 @@
|
|||||||
No milestone selected
|
No milestone selected
|
||||||
<hr/>
|
<hr/>
|
||||||
<strong>Labels</strong>
|
<strong>Labels</strong>
|
||||||
<ul class="label-list">
|
<ul class="label-list nav nav-pills nav-stacked">
|
||||||
@labels.map { label =>
|
@labels.map { label =>
|
||||||
<li>
|
<li>
|
||||||
<span style="float: right; font-weight: bold;">0</span>
|
<a href="#">
|
||||||
<span style="background-color: #@label.color;" class="label-color"> </span>
|
<span class="count-right">0</span>
|
||||||
|
<span style="background-color: #@label.color;" class="label-color"> </span>
|
||||||
@label.labelName
|
@label.labelName
|
||||||
|
</a>
|
||||||
</li>
|
</li>
|
||||||
}
|
}
|
||||||
</ul>
|
</ul>
|
||||||
@@ -29,10 +31,12 @@
|
|||||||
<br/>
|
<br/>
|
||||||
<strong>New label</strong>
|
<strong>New label</strong>
|
||||||
<form method="POST" action="@path/@repository.owner/@repository.name/issues/label/new" validate="true">
|
<form method="POST" action="@path/@repository.owner/@repository.name/issues/label/new" validate="true">
|
||||||
|
<span id="error-labelName" class="error"></span>
|
||||||
<input type="text" name="labelName" value="" placeholder="New label name"/>
|
<input type="text" name="labelName" value="" placeholder="New label name"/>
|
||||||
<div class="input-append color bscp" data-color="#ff0000" data-color-format="hex" id="cp3">
|
<span id="error-color" class="error"></span>
|
||||||
|
<div class="input-append color bscp" data-color="#888888" data-color-format="hex" id="cp3">
|
||||||
<input type="text" class="span3" name="color" value="" readonly style="width: 100%;">
|
<input type="text" class="span3" name="color" value="" readonly style="width: 100%;">
|
||||||
<span class="add-on"><i style="background-color: #ff0000;"></i></span>
|
<span class="add-on"><i style="background-color: #888888;"></i></span>
|
||||||
</div>
|
</div>
|
||||||
<input type="submit" class="btn" value="Create"/>
|
<input type="submit" class="btn" value="Create"/>
|
||||||
</form>
|
</form>
|
||||||
@@ -92,11 +96,14 @@ ul.label-list {
|
|||||||
padding-left: 0px;
|
padding-left: 0px;
|
||||||
margin-left: 0px;
|
margin-left: 0px;
|
||||||
font-size: 90%;
|
font-size: 90%;
|
||||||
color: #444;
|
|
||||||
}
|
}
|
||||||
|
|
||||||
ul.label-list li {
|
ul.label-list li a {
|
||||||
margin-bottom: 4px;
|
padding-left: 6px;
|
||||||
|
padding-top: 4px;
|
||||||
|
padding-bottom: 4px;
|
||||||
|
margin-bottom: 8px;
|
||||||
|
color: #444;
|
||||||
}
|
}
|
||||||
|
|
||||||
span.label-color {
|
span.label-color {
|
||||||
|
|||||||
@@ -17,10 +17,7 @@
|
|||||||
</fieldset>
|
</fieldset>
|
||||||
<fieldset>
|
<fieldset>
|
||||||
<label for="dueDate"><strong>Due Date</strong></label>
|
<label for="dueDate"><strong>Due Date</strong></label>
|
||||||
<div id="dueDate" class="input-append date" data-date-format="yyyy-mm-dd" data-date="@milestone.map(_.dueDate.map(helpers.date))">
|
@html.datepicker("dueDate", milestone.flatMap(_.dueDate))
|
||||||
<input class="span2" name="dueDate" type="text" readonly="" value="@milestone.map(_.dueDate.map(helpers.date))" size="16" name="dueDate"/>
|
|
||||||
<span class="add-on"><i class="icon-calendar"></i></span>
|
|
||||||
</div>
|
|
||||||
<span id="error-dueDate" class="error"></span>
|
<span id="error-dueDate" class="error"></span>
|
||||||
</fieldset>
|
</fieldset>
|
||||||
<hr>
|
<hr>
|
||||||
@@ -40,8 +37,3 @@
|
|||||||
</div>
|
</div>
|
||||||
</form>
|
</form>
|
||||||
}
|
}
|
||||||
<script>
|
|
||||||
$(function(){
|
|
||||||
$('#dueDate').datepicker();
|
|
||||||
});
|
|
||||||
</script>
|
|
||||||
Reference in New Issue
Block a user